Ray White Balwyn owner Helen Yan has just listed not one but two magnificent homes in Kew.
The first is 13 Wimba Ave with a price guide of $8M to $8.8M.
Remarkable on so many levels, the five bedroom mansion, designed by renowned architect Phillip Mannerheim, home offers a lifestyle option few will ever experience.
The scale alone is impressive with 918sqm of land and the house is built across the three levels, with exclusive access to each level from the eight car garage to the master bedroom suite, via a lift.
However for the more dramatic entrance a superb marble staircase offers a chance to sweep into the rooms.
Here is a home designed to impress the unimpressionable, swathes of classic marble are softened by parquetry floors and each is counterbalanced by the high tech cinema and cutting edge cellaring.
The landscaping, a compliment to the French Provincial exterior, includes a bespoke swimming pool complete with a sparkling water feature.
Owner and property developer Simon Tao said the property has yet to have anyone live in it, though he knows it will attract buyers this selling season.
“To be able to bring the outside in is very important. The house is filled with light, and to be able to see the pool from so many rooms, through the enormous windows, is fantastic.” Mr Tao said.
Not far away Ms Yan’s other listing can be found at 32 Alfred Street, Kew. (pictured below)
The 782sqm property has been home to a lucky family who has enjoyed an exciting lifestyle, from the indoor, heated pool which has a full wall glass mosaic to the palatial 50sqm master bedroom.
The subterranean car park can handle six vehicles in secure style, while the internal lift can whisk visitors up to the Calacutta lined kitchen and living floors.
Though again in a nod to classic design, the home features a timber lined spiral staircase of mesmerising beauty that will inspire visitors to take their time moving around this memorable home.
